## Activities

**Objects:** THE CHOIR IS ESTABLISHED TO PROMOTE, DEVELOP AND MAINTAIN PUBLIC INTEREST AND EDUCATION IN, AND APPRECIATION OF CHORAL MUSIC IN ALL ITS ASPECTS BY REHEARSING AND GIVING CONCERTS IN OXFORD AND ELSEWHERE AND FOR EXCHANGES WITH OTHER MUSICAL ORGANISATIONS.  THE CHOIR ALSO EXISTS TO OR FOR SUCH CHARITABLE PURPOSES AS THE CHOIR THROUGH ITS COMMITTEE SHALL FROM TIME TO TIME DECIDE.

**Activities:** Choral singing both a capella and with small groups of instruments3 or 4 concerts per year30-35 rehearsals per year

**Area of benefit:** IN OXFORD AND ELSEWHERE.
